As the epidemic of single-use plastic worsens, it has become critical to identify fully renewable plastics such as those that can be degraded using enzymes. Here we describe the structure and biochemistry of an alkaline poly[(R)-3-hydroxybutyric acid] (PHB) depolymerase from the soil thermophile Lihuaxuella thermophila.
